Wade Bowen Officially Announces New Album, ‘Somewhere Between The Secret And The Truth’

Wade Bowen country music

Last month, Texas country powerhouse Wade Bowen joined the Whiskey Riff Raff podcast and announced a brand new album he has in the works, titled Somewhere Between the Secret and the Truth. 

With that being said, it’s 100% set in stone, as he officially announced the new album today.

The record is set to drop August 12th.

Bowen discussed how the time he had to himself during COVID lockdowns inspired the album, and how he regained his passion for writing music:

“I went through a big writer’s drought; kind of just being shell shocked from everything, not knowing how to handle it, and then finally came out of that and just had this flood of just wanting to write. This reset button really rejuvenated my passion for my entire career, all the way across the board.
 
I was trying to find where I fit musically again. I’ve been doing this so long that I feel like I got off track from where I felt I fit – I was all over the place with my songwriting and my career. Ironically enough, COVID really gave me a chance to just turn my brain off a little bit and stop thinking.

When I came out on the other side, I really found not only a renewed sense of my music and wanting to get out and play again, but I found a renewed sense of self. I found who I wanted to be as a writer, as a singer, as an artist.”

Bowen also dropped the lead single for the new album today, titled “Everything Has Your Memory.”

He weighed in on the new song:

“I love when you finish a song and you feel like, ‘okay, this one is for sure going to make the record. This one is so melody driven; it’s just singable… the way we produced it and worked it up, it fit perfectly as the opening track and I think it’s a great introduction to what people are going to hear for the rest of the album.
 
Not being on the road very much, knowing we were going to come back and be playing a heavy schedule of touring. I really wanted just the simplicity of the songs to really carry themselves and carry the album and lead us all the way through the show; where the simplicity creates these big, massive sounding songs.”

You can check out the full track-list for the album here:

Somewhere Between the Secret and the Truth. 

Everything Has Your Memory (Wade Bowen, Eric Paslay, Heather Morgan)

Burnin’ Both Ends of the Bar (Wade Bowen, Randy Montana)

Honky Tonk Roll (Wade Bowen, Randy Montana)

The Secret To This Town (Wade Bowen, Heather Morgan)

If You Don’t Miss Me (Wade Bowen, Ray Fulcher)

A Beautiful World featuring Lori McKenna (Wade Bowen, Lori McKenna)

She’s Driving Me Crazy (Wade Bowen, Eric Paslay, Heather Morgan)

Knowing Me Like I Do (Wade Bowen, Clint Ingersoll)

It’s Gonna Hurt (Wade Bowen, Drew Kennedy)

Say Goodbye (Wade Bowen, Eric Paslay, Heather Morgan)

A Guitar, A Singer and A Song featuring Vince Gill (Wade Bowen, Lori McKenna)

Somewhere Between The Secret and The Truth (Wade Bowen, Lori McKenna
